Born out of the desire to promote insurance penetration across the county, the National Insurance Commission, NAICOM has concluded plans for a multi-sector gathering at its first annual retreat through its Insurers Committee to discuss innovation and healthy competition that will put insurance industry on the path of growth.

Head, Corporate Affairs, NAICOM, Mr. Rasaaq Salami, said Governor of Ogun state, where the event will hold, Senator Ibikunle Amosun will deliver a keynote lecture.

While the Minister for Finance, Mrs. Kemi Adeosun will be the chief host, other speakers at the event include Mrs. Bisi Lamikanra of KPMG; Chidima Lawanson, CEO of EFInA; Rotimi Okpaise, Managing Consultant, HR Nig. Ltd and Dr. Phil Osagie of JSP Communication.

The Nigeria Insurers Association (NIA) is expected to deliver a paper from the perspective of the underwriting firms on ‘Developing the Nigerian Insurance Industry 2017 – 2020; Issues, Concerns and Recommended Agenda.’

The ‘NAICOM’s Regulatory Agenda 2017 – 2020; Issues, Concerns and Strategic Intent’ will also be shared by the commission at the retreat.

The gathering, according to Salami, will be an avenue to review the activities of the Committee for 2016 and plan for the current year.

It is also an avenue to discuss ways to reposition insurance industry for significant contribution to the Nigerian economy, the statement added.

While insurance operators and regulator are to discuss extensively on issues affecting the industry such as Risk Based Supervision, Compulsory Insurance, Bancassurance, Annuity and New Channel for Insurance Distribution, among others, the two-day event would be rounded off with the first meeting of the Insurers Committee for 2017 to deliberate on the outcome of meeting.
